CVE-2019-16574 is a missing permission check vulnerability in Jenkins Alauda DevOps Pipeline Plugin versions 2.3.2 and earlier. This flaw allows authenticated attackers with Overall/Read permissions to connect to arbitrary URLs using attacker-specified credentials, potentially exposing sensitive Jenkins credentials. Rated as Medium severity (CVSS 6.5), the vulnerability has a network attack vector and low attack complexity, leading to high confidentiality impact without affecting integrity or availability. There is no evidence of active exploitation, publicly available ex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this CVE.
